Can anyone help please?
My Grandfather's brother keep the tobacconists/sweet shop, on the Bridgnorth Road, in Compton, facing up the Holloway in the 1940/50's. These shops were knocked down in the 1960's I think?, to make way for the shops that are there now.
Would anyone have any photo's of this shop & any other information on the other shops in the row? I know that there was a Fruit & Veg shop, that I think was next door that the Williams family owned?

As a schoolboy I used to use the shops I seem to remember the name was Illidge, on my way to Codsall Secondary Modern School.
Yes there was a fruit and veg. The Star pub opposite ? up the hollaway on the right the youth centre.
